Ancient Ruins and Historical Sites
Turkey is a country steeped in history, and sailing vacations offer the perfect opportunity to explore its ancient ruins and historical sites. From the majestic ruins of Ephesus to the ancient city of Troy, there are countless archaeological treasures waiting to be discovered.
Imagine anchoring your boat near the ancient city of Knidos and swimming to shore to explore its well-preserved ruins. Or sailing to the ancient city of Myra and marveling at its rock-cut tombs. The opportunities to step back in time and walk in the footsteps of ancient civilizations are endless.
